On Android Input.GetTouch (i).deltaTime 0.00X value is always changing and never is the same, although the tap is not changed
1. Run the attached project (or use any script that shows values of deltaTime variable of Input.GetTouch) on Android device
2. Touchthe screen of the device and try not to move your finger
3. Check what value of deltaTime variable is
Actual result:
The last number of Input.GetTouch (i).deltaTime 0.00X is always changing and never is the same, although the tap is not changed.
Expected result:
Probably there is no need in such high precision because user will need to truncate this value himself
